NASHVILLE — The Colorado Avalanche are the kings of the NHL in the third period so far this season.
That feels like a very weird sentence to digest, given the two embarrassing losses to Vegas and St. Louis, the latter of which included coach Jared Bednar calling his club’s third period against the Blues the worst he’s seen among the 500-plus in his tenure.
But it is irrefutably correct, as of Sunday morning. After decimating Dallas in the third period Saturday night during a 6-3 comeback win, Colorado led the league in total third-period goals with 28 and on a per-game basis at 1.
